We're using Outlook 2000 & 2003 clients against Exchange Server 2003.

Is it possible to fire a macro from a server-side rule? If not, can it be
done with a script?

My aim is to set a rule to send a pre-defined e-mail message to a
pre-defined recipient on the occasion of receipt of mail from a particular
source - but NOT to reply to that source. It's proving a lot less "standard"
than I'd anticipated!

No, you cannot. For advanced server-side mail processing your best bet is to
develop an Exchange Event Sink.
